Transaction 95acefbd08a68c6ff05984908069bcfb183c4d8e8f896f90800ca48f13b3511e

2 Input
2 Outputs
  • 95acefbd08a68c6ff05984908069bcfb183c4d8e8f896f90800ca48f13b3511e:0
  • value  2794715
    address  3J6N3pFdeLFTraLxP4BGuRhdoqUhqcd3P3
  • 95acefbd08a68c6ff05984908069bcfb183c4d8e8f896f90800ca48f13b3511e:1
  • value  25192262
    address  34uVA3iq52emjTXoNEEMLt2UTgSsEKcHTu